Subject: Scanner cut-over complete

Team — the Fernwick warehouse barcode scanner integration cut over to the new Quillstream ingest path on Tuesday night. Old serial-bridge listeners are decommissioned; all scan events now flow through the gateway with retries enabled. We saw one duplicate-event burst during the switch, deduped downstream, no inventory impact. Throughput is steady at prior levels and latency is down about 30%. For reference at the sync, the gateway is currently running with the following configuration.

settings of fahag-haduf:
[ulaox]
port = 8443
region = south-2
host = ulaox.lumiccorp.internal
timeout_ms = 500
retries = 8

# Log sampling for the Wrennet notification service
# This service emits roughly 40k log lines per minute at peak, so we
# sample INFO at 5% and keep WARN/ERROR at 100%. If support needs full
# traces for an incident, flip sample_rate to 1.0 for no more than one
# hour — the sink fills quickly. Sampled logs are written to the store below.

replica DSN, yadup-hahig: mongodb://gilys_svc:Mx@db-5f8f.norvasoft.internal:5432/eliion

For future maintainers: we ran the quarterly disaster-recovery drill on the TaxGrid lookup cache yesterday. Failover to the Ostermere replica completed in under four minutes, and stale-rate detection flagged correctly. One gap: restoring the cache warm-set requires unlocking the encrypted snapshot archive, and the drill stalled because nobody on shift knew where the credential lived. We're fixing that now by documenting it here. To unlock the snapshot archive during a real event, use the recovery passphrase recorded below.

unlock words, tahag-fahog: quenath-prawyn

Hey — nice first pass on the Quillbird invoice renderer! Two things before I approve. First, the line-item pagination breaks when a description wraps past three lines; the footer overlaps the totals box. Second, you're hardcoding margins inline, which makes the layout brittle when finance tweaks the template. Pull those into the shared layout config instead — that's where we keep every spacing and scaling value the renderer uses. For reference while you refactor, the current production settings are as follows.

tuning constants:
TIERS = {
    "julath": 748,
    "wenir": 887,
    "kasath": 156,
}